AB  - The <I>P12A</I> gene fragments and <I>3C</I> gene fragments 
  of O/China 99 strains of foot and mouth virus were ligated into bilateral tandem 
  Vaccinia virus promoter P7.5 which could initiate expression of <I>EGFP</I> 
  gene and the expression box p-EGFP-N1-P7.5-P12A-3C was constructed. The expression 
  box was ligated to the linear vector pUC119-TK after KpnI enzyme digestion by 
  blunt end ligation to obtain the recombinant plasmid pUC119-TK-EGFP-P7.5-P12A-3C. 
  The homologous recombination took place in the BHK-21 cell between the recombinant 
  plasmid and the Capripox virus attenuated strain by deleted <I>TK</I> gene. 
  The PCR identification, the Western blot analysis and immunological experiment 
  on mice were carried out. The results showed that the recombinant strain could 
  be subcultured in BHK-21 cell for 10 passages, expressing <I>P12A-3C </I>gene 
  which was 2900 bp by sequence analysis, the Western blot analysis demonstrated 
  that the expressed protein of recombinant plasmid pUC119-TK-EGFP-N1-P7.5-P12A-3C 
  in BHK-21 cells infected GTPV AV41 could be specifically recognized by the hyperimmune 
  serum to type O FMDV. Immunity assay showed that the expression protein had 
  immunogenicity in mice. All the results showed that the Goat Pox virus attenuated 
  strain which could express <I>P12A-3C</I> gene of type O FMDV was obtained.
